red velvet
I took a trip to DC this past week & after a day of sightseeing, my friend kristin & I needed a cupcake (yes, needed!). we had heard good things about red velvet cupcakery, so we tried a vanilla cupcake with chocolate buttercream, an expresso cupcake & their featured flavor, an olive oil cupcake with a fig frosting. so delicious. the fig cupcake won.

seasonal appetizer: peach + prosciutto + blackberry
when I walk by the peaches in the grocery store, they smell amazing. I knew I wanted to make some sort of appetizer using fresh peaches for our party, but just wasn't sure what. as soon as I saw the cover of the latest jacksonville magazine, I knew it would be the perfect end-of-summer appetizer to recreate.
I cut the peaches into slices, wrapped them in prosciutto & then used a toothpick to stick the blackberry on top. such a delicious combination.

lisbeth salander's IKEA shopping list
what books have been on your reading list this summer? I've been enjoying the millennium trilogy by stieg larsson. if you've read the second book in the series, the girl who played with fire, you will love this post that shows photos of lisbeth salander's ikea shopping list (the books are set in sweden). sadly, I knew some of the pieces just by the names listed in the book. but I love that someone took the time to give us a visual of her apartment. and if you aren't a reader, I also enjoyed the swedish film, the girl with the dragon tattoo (the american version will be out next year, directed by david fincher & starring daniel craig. nuff said!).
